Output e5d8302ec99d6d418c12eceba3ef86283be2d79a5bd5a7115175a687481c5419:0

value
1587680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93551ea57b64bcf0f8572ef6aed668bc5b8cd959 OP_EQUAL
address
3F83DxscNYC7Vru5pmTfVT6ig6n4KQ6EsQ
transaction
e5d8302ec99d6d418c12eceba3ef86283be2d79a5bd5a7115175a687481c5419
spent
true